3. Abstracts of Wills, 1690-1760, North Carolina, Page 381, Trueblood, John- Pasquotank County. Oct 28, 1734. Jan. 14, 1734. Sons: John (My manner plantation, also plantation on Arrannuse Creek known by the name of Cretches Old Field, and one negro), Fisker (land by the name of Ieve Neck), Daniel (one negro). Daughters: Miriam and Elizabeteh Trueblood (negroes given to each). Wife and executrix: Sarah (negroes). Executors: Abel Ross (brother) and Jarvis Jones. Witnesses: John Sauls, Willoughby Rice, and Dugless Rood. Clerk of the Court: James Smith.

52. Door County Expositer, Aug. 1878, Mrs. T. Trueblood, of Little Harbor, had a stroke of appoplexy some two weeks since, causing paralysis of the right side and loss of speech. Dr. Mullen was called last week, to see the lady, and says her chances for recovery are very doubtful, as she is so far removed from medical aid. Mrs. Trueblood, whose illness we speak of in another column, died on Sunday night. She leaves a family of little children, and a husband, to mourn her death.

Door County Advocate- Obituary, 9 July 1914, George Trueblood, a pioneer of Delta county, passed away Wednesday night, June 24th, at his hime in Escanaba, Mich., after an illness of several weeks. Death was caused by a growth that developed on the back of the head, which could not be removed. Death was quite sudden and unexpected, although it was known by members of the family that he could not recover. Mr. Trueblood was 61 years of age, having been born at Nahma, and had been a resident of Delta county all his life. He is survived by his wife and one daughter, Miss Essie Trueblood. The funeral took place from the family residence at Pine Ridge on Saturday afternoon, June 27th, Rev. King D. Beach, pastor of the First Methodist church of Escanaba, officiating. The remains were interred at Lakeview cemetary, in that city. Mr. Trueblood had many acquaintances in the northern part of Door county, being a brother-in-law to Lyman Greenwood, and having visited here on numerouis occasions.

76. Door County Advocate- Obituary, July 3,, Dies at Kenosha- Mrs. Susan Trueblood of Escanaba died at the home of her daughter in Kenosha Sunday, it was learned here. Mrs. Trueblood, whose maiden name was Susan Greenwood, was born at Racine in 1859 and moved with her parents to Rowley's Bay in 1873. She lived in Door County many years and was well known among old settlers. She leaves one daughter, Mrs. M. J. Quinn of Kenosha, and one brother, George Greenwood, of this city. The funeral was held at Escanaba Wednesday.

106. Records from Ephraim Moravian Church, Door County, WI, Funerals, 16 July 1908., Andrew Marinus Johnson, adopted son of Mr. and Mrs. Andrew Johnson- born Ephraim 20 Sept. 1898. While fishing on the Anderson dock he fell into the water and was drowned 14 July 1908. Little Andrew was an obedient and mannerly little boy and a great source of comfort to his foster parents who will miss him sadly. He was a faithful member of Moravian Sunday School. Interment in Moravian Cemetary.
